The River City Sessions will be held Friday, Oct. 10, at the Camp House, 1427 Williams St. The featured musicians this month are Dave Anderson and Phil Weaver. The doors open at 7 p.m. and the program begins at 7:30 p.m. Admission is $5.

Dave Anderson first came to the scene as a member of Brother Kane. Eight Brother Cane singles cracked the top 30 of Billboard's Mainstream Rock Tracks chart, including two number ones, 1998's "I Lie in the Bed I Make" and 1995's "And Fools Shine One," as well as their signature 1993 hit "Got No Shame," which featured scorching harmonica work from now-deceased Magic City bluesman Topper Price. Since then he has been the lead guitarist and backing vocals in the band Atlanta Rhythm Section.
The imagination of Phil Weaver has prompted a whole new series of Cabaret style performances including this collaboration with Anderson of Atlanta Rhythm Section. Phil is one of the few classical guitarists to be on the roll of recognized musicians in the Alabama Hall of Fame. Performing for more than 30 years, he has toured Europe, played solo concerts in London, Sawbridge, NYC, and Philadelphia.
